🌲 Explore, Hike, and Wander
- Buck Mountain Fire Tower – A must for anyone looking for sweeping 360° views of the season’s most dazzling colors.
- Mt. Sabattis Recreation Area – Bring your mountain bike and hit the trails, or hike to the overlook for breathtaking sunsets.
- Buttermilk Fallss – A quick, scenic stop just outside of town—an easy walk to a breathtaking waterfall surrounded by peak fall color.
- Nature Trail – An easy, peaceful walk right in town—perfect for leaf peeping and spotting local wildlife.
- Art in Nature – Explore creative installations and local artwork inspired by our wild surroundings.

🎨 Celebrate Local Events
- Friday, October 10 @ 5:30pm: Join the Public Fish & Game Club Trap Shoot for the final shoot of the season.
- Saturday, October 11:
- Harvest Craft Fair – 10am–4pm, Long Lake Town Hall, 1204 Main Street. Shop handmade gifts, local crafts, and Adirondack treasures.
- Octo-BEAR-Fest – 10am–4pm at Hoss’s Country Corner, 1142 Main Street. Now in its 11th year, this community cancer benefit fundraiser features raffles, food, music, and fun—all for a great cause.
- Painting Workshop with Kathy Glatz – 11am–2pm at the CV Whitney Long Lake Public Library. A guided fall painting class open to all skill levels.
